When using Kurzweil, press NVDA+Shift+s to toggle sleep mode. For 
searching in browse mode use NVDA+Control+f.

On 22/07/2012 12:40, Shona Man wrote:

Hi friends I have two problems while using NVDA. First if NVDA is on
and I use Kurzweil then it is impossible to read through kurzweil
because NVDA also reads what is being shown on kurzweil screen while
this is not the case with jaws.
Second, when I am on internet page with NVDA and I want to search and
particular text by control+f then it doesn't work like jaws and no
find box is opened, I do not understand how find option in NVDA works.
Please do educate me upon these issues.
